Output 7dfcdd0ef9edd4ac199a38b5e43f41588fa6fdbedf17e2a6cc4cb6ce970a66e5:2

value
306566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7ff760e3fbebf7865ee18488bd1cd4c77dc1053 OP_EQUAL
address
3JTucQD1c54JK8uZp2TXg4z7znqrNJWwqk
transaction
7dfcdd0ef9edd4ac199a38b5e43f41588fa6fdbedf17e2a6cc4cb6ce970a66e5
spent
true